Chapter twenty

Distractions and Revelations

Rae

Yona comes to the house the next day, and the next. Since I’m mostly eating and sleeping around working a few hours every day, I don’t mind. He says he wants to check on me, but my feeling is that it’s driven by guilt at what his brother did.

If that’s the case, I’ll let him do it. His brother is an ass and Yona brings me food and groceries, so it saves me from going out.

On the third day, my little beasties bring me some particularly interesting information. There’s a news report of four bodies being found in an abandoned warehouse in Oklahoma City, killed in an execution style murder.

When I pull up the police reports logged on the scene, I’m shocked to discover one of them is Julio Cardena, the leader of the Grande Barrio Centrale, or GBC. GBC is the largest Mexican gang in the southern US and Cardena rarely leaves Mexico.

Another of the men is Ramon Esquivel, believed to be Cardena’s top man in the US. The other two haven’t been identified, but have gang tats that identify them as GBC members.

Switching to a different screen, I search through the logs of information from Tai Dang and his crew. He’s the most logical person to take on the GBC in the Oklahoma City Metro.

Sure enough, there’s traffic between him and his top soldiers about a welcoming committee. Dang is making some big moves and not limiting himself to the Oklahoma City metro. There are signs he’s also putting up a significant presence in Tulsa.

Does he mean to take over the entire state? He’s the last kind of presence I want here around Uncle Max. Or really, in Oklahoma at all. If Dang really is trying to posture as a big player, it wouldn’t take much for him to find Max and learn of his ties to Boston and make an example of him.

I’m going to have to monitor him closely. Maybe this is why I’m stuck here. It seems the Universe is intent on keeping me here for a while.

However, being stuck at home to give my body time to heal has really put a crimp in my ability to get things done. I still need to deal with my stolen motorcycle and the replacement door for the cabin is taking forever to come in.

Standing still has never been something I’m good at, but maybe it’s time I learn how. At least in short bursts, anyway. Would it be so bad to have a permanent home nest that I can fly to and rest between projects?

I did it for a few months in Kansas City, so why can’t I do it here? It was nice when I kept returning to Kansas City and looking back, I can’t remember why I finally left for good. Now I can’t remember why I decided to leave.

The next morning, I decide to test my level of healing and go on my run to the coffee shop. I don’t do too bad, so it’s time to get back to my to-do list.
